verb

definition

To come or go near, in place or time; to draw nigh; to advance nearer.

definition

To draw near, in a figurative sense; to make advances; to approximate.

example

as he approaches to the character of the ablest statesman.

definition

To come near to in place, time, character or value; to draw nearer to.

example

"Would counsel please approach the bench?" asked the judge.

definition

To make an attempt at (solving a problem or making a policy).

definition

To speak to, as to make a request or ask a question.

definition

To take approaches to.

definition

To bring near; to cause to draw near.

noun

definition

The act of coming closer; an approach.

adjective

definition

That approaches or approach.

example

the approaching armies

adverb

definition

Nearly.
